1988 Carrera Felsen Green Metallic, affectionately  known as “Felsen”.  We saved Felsen who had some water damage from Hurricane Sandy.  Felsen was sold by us several times to new clients and old friends in Pa and in New York.  In August of 2018 Felsens last owner purchased a 993 cabriolet from us and Felsens adventures began again, it moved to San Francisco to live with another friend. Felsens ride on a big rig was an adventure of its own to say the least thanks to an errant lady trucker who abandoned her truck and Felsen in Arizona, but Felsen once again survived and arrived unscathed except for some oil dropped on the trunk.

In the last thirty plus years, hundreds of Porsche 911s have passed through our hands.

Some were spectacular all-original cars. Others were crashed/flood damaged/burnt ones that we parted out and still live on our parts bins on shelves.

We are proud to have sold many as rebuildable salvage, and more than a few we rebuilt and are glad we saved.
